使用逗號(hào)運(yùn)算符編寫交叉連接是將兩個(gè)表組合的最基本方法。我們知道,我們還可以使用關(guān)鍵字CROSS JOIN或類似JOIN的同義詞來編寫交叉連接。為了形成交叉連接,我們不需要指定稱為連接謂詞的條件。為了理解它,我們以名為tbl_1和tbl_2的兩個(gè)表的示例為例,它們具有以下數(shù)據(jù)-
mysql> Select * from tbl_1; +----+--------+ | Id | Name | +----+--------+ | 1 | Gaurav | | 2 | Rahul | | 3 | Raman | | 4 | Aarav | +----+--------+ 4 rows in set (0.00 sec) mysql> Select * from tbl_2; +----+---------+ | Id | Name | +----+---------+ | A | Aarav | | B | Mohan | | C | Jai | | D | Harshit | +----+---------+ 4 rows in set (0.00 sec)

現(xiàn)在,以下查詢將使用逗號(hào)運(yùn)算符對(duì)上述表進(jìn)行交叉連接。
mysql> Select * FROM tbl_1,tbl_2 ; +----+--------+----+---------+ | Id | Name | Id | Name | +----+--------+----+---------+ | 1 | Gaurav | A | Aarav | | 2 | Rahul | A | Aarav | | 3 | Raman | A | Aarav | | 4 | Aarav | A | Aarav | | 1 | Gaurav | B | Mohan | | 2 | Rahul | B | Mohan | | 3 | Raman | B | Mohan | | 4 | Aarav | B | Mohan | | 1 | Gaurav | C | Jai | | 2 | Rahul | C | Jai | | 3 | Raman | C | Jai | | 4 | Aarav | C | Jai | | 1 | Gaurav | D | Harshit | | 2 | Rahul | D | Harshit | | 3 | Raman | D | Harshit | | 4 | Aarav | D | Harshit | +----+--------+----+---------+ 16 rows in set (0.00 sec)
